Dien,
I believe your motives and ideals are noble to say the least. Helping humanity always seems like the right thing to do. Jesus himself tried and look where we are. Oh well who am I to make comparisons, right?
But, here goes. After reading thousands of posts on this forum here is what I believe to be the bottom line:
People do what they want to do and NOT what they need to do.
All you have to do is re-read some of your and Gordon's posts and I think you'll come to the same conclusion. Therefore, at least IMHO, you can lead them to water but you can't make them drink.
Here is a real life example. I am the only insurance agent in my area who can give a person a free insurance policy. Yep, first year no premium accidental death policy. I thought this would be a no brainer and everyone who knew me would accept it.
Was I surprised when 50% of them said no thank you. Imagine the insurance world giving away insurance with NO catch. Unheard of. So, I sat back and analyzed the why behind their no. One thought is it could be the reputation of the insurance world and, by extension, me. Everything they do has a catch so of course free insurance is merely an enticement into a trap.
Maybe some of the readers/members feel that way about Sowpub. All your free info/ideas/programs are merely traps. Hence low participation. Maybe they think this stuff is too good to be true which is another way to say trap.
I don't know. But I do know you guys have a great forum and while trying to reach the masses of asses is what everybody does maybe creating an air of exclusiveness to Sowpub might be the way to go. Then, probably, people will be begging to be members.
Here's another example. I have another product that will give you an income for life and when you die your beneficiary gets the principal. Simple and straightforward, just put your money down. Unlike other products that eat your principal when you die, this one gives it to your bennie. Guess how many people don't believe that?
